A host of new institutional investors including pension funds and registered investment adviser-based vehicles will flock to Bitcoin assets if US regulators approve the first-ever spot exchange-traded fund for the cryptocurrency, according to CBOE Digital’s president.

“Seeing that approval is going to pave the way for pension funds and RIA-based funds to be able invest in assets in a spot Bitcoin ETF where they may not be able to gain that access today in just a native, spot Bitcoin token,” John Palmer said in an interview on Bloomberg TV.
